Output 8b5daeb2f751e1b226c14f1926aaa736bc72fea8d3ca5b9415a6b41a396b45e2:0

value
52594567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af83796cc3bb4dd0e82c944f35c2c6b2984e2770 OP_EQUAL
address
MPuByzjDc2Po5eEJk1PXPaC6W6tKSKW4mk
transaction
8b5daeb2f751e1b226c14f1926aaa736bc72fea8d3ca5b9415a6b41a396b45e2
spent
true